PROCEDURE
实验过程
To a solution of 1-{(2R)-2-(cyclopentylmethyl)-4-[(1,1-dimethylethyl)oxy]-4-oxobutanoyl}-4,5-dihydro-1H-pyrazole-5-carboxylic acid (352 mg, 1.0 mmol) in acetonitrile (10 mL) at 0° C. was added 4-[4,6-bis(methyloxy)-1,3,5-triazin-2-yl]-4-methylmorpholin-4-ium (656 mg, 2.0 mmol) and N-methylmorpholine (0.29 mL, 2.6 mmol). The reaction was stirred for 2 hours at 0° C., and then 6-(1-methylethyl)-2-pyridinamine (177 mg, 1.30 mmol) was added to the reaction. The mixture was allowed to warm to room temperature and was stirred for 3 hours. The solvent was removed under reduced pressure, and then water (5 mL) and DCM (15 mL) were added. The phases were separated. The aqueous phase was extracted twice with DCM (15 mL), and the combined organics were dried over sodium sulfate and concentrated. The resulting residue was purified by Combiflash silica gel chromatography (0-100% EtOAc in hex) to give 1,1-dimethylethyl (3R)-3-(cyclopentylmethyl)-4-(5-{[(6-ethyl-2-pyridinyl)amino]carbonyl}-4,5-dihydro-1H-pyrazol-1-yl)-4-oxobutanoate (368 mg, 0.81 mmol, 81% yield) as a yellow oil. MS: 457 ([M+H]+).
